《Mysql应用mysql 5.7.18 安装教程及问题汇总》要点:
本文介绍了Mysql应用mysql 5.7.18 安装教程及问题汇总,希望对您有用。如果有疑问,可以联系我们。
mysql 5.7.18 安装及问题汇总,今天新部署了一台mysql,遇到了几个小问题,记录一下.MYSQL学习
第一步:https://dev.mysql.com/downloads/mysql/ 下载欲安装的版本,我下的是windows x64版本MYSQL学习
第二步:解压到安装目录./Path/MYSQL学习
第三步:添加环境变量,将./Path/bin/添加到环境变量Path的结尾处,以”;”结束MYSQL学习
第四步:配置my.ini,主要是设置端口,数据库路径,日志,buffer等配置信息MYSQL学习
第五步:打开命令行窗口,执行初始化命令MYSQL学习
mysqld Cinitialize-insecure Cuser=mysql; mysqld install; net start mysql; mysql; update user set authentication_string=password(“password”) where user='root'; grant usage on *.* to ‘username'@'%' identified by ‘password' with grant option; create database test_db; grant all privileges on test_db.* to ‘username'@'%' identifiedby ‘password'; flush privileges;
第六步:开启防火墙端口,添加端口对应的入站规则MYSQL学习
问题汇总:MYSQL学习
1. 问题:执行mysqld命令时,提示缺少msvcr120.dll,msvcp120.dll,MYSQL学习
解决方法:MYSQL学习
请下载32位版本的msvcr120.dll,msvcp120.dll,ucrtbase.dll三个版本的dll文件至mysql的bin目录下.(汗一个…)MYSQL学习
2. 问题:执行mysqld Cinitialize-insecure Cuser=mysql命令的时候出错,MYSQL学习
解决方法:两个原因:MYSQL学习
1).没有创建对应配置信息的日志目录MYSQL学习
2).数据存放目录不为空MYSQL学习
3. 问题:修改mysql的root暗码时使用update user set psssword=password(“password”) where user='root';指令报错:ERROR 1054 (42S22): Unknown column ‘password' in ‘field list'MYSQL学习
解决方法:MYSQL学习
password已修改为“authentication_string”MYSQL学习
4. 问题:添加用户时使用”insert into mysql.user(host,user,authentication_string) values(“%”,”username”,password(“password”));”指令报错:ERROR 1364 (HY000): Field ‘ssl_cipher' doesn't have a default valueMYSQL学习
解决方法:MYSQL学习
这在5.7中已不适用,正确的用法是使用grant usage指令MYSQL学习
以上所述是小编给大家介绍的mysql 5.7.18 安装教程及问题汇总,希望对大家有所赞助,如果大家有任何疑问请给我留言,小编会及时回复大家的.在此也非常感谢大家对维易PHP网站的支持!MYSQL学习
维易PHP培训学院每天发布《Mysql应用mysql 5.7.18 安装教程及问题汇总》等实战技能,PHP、MYSQL、LINUX、APP、JS,CSS全面培养人才。
转载请注明本页网址:
http://www.vephp.com/jiaocheng/9869.html